Yes, my name is John - thank you for noticing :cool:
Ask Jay to take a few more photos of the bronze in natural daylight. In particular, ask for close up pictures focusing on the wheel completely.
The colour of the wheel will be at its brightest during natural daylight, so if it looks very bronzey then I would suggest considering another style/colour if it doesn't suit your taste.
Alternatively, you can up the size to 17" :biggrin:
Personally I am happier with 17" because the Konig Helium has a smaller spoke profile than other wheels of the same style.
If you take a closer look, you will notice that the spokes do not extend to the edge of the rim compared to other wheels of the similar style. It terminates about 1" away from the edge of the rim. When you look at it from a few feet back, it gives the effect that the wheel looks smaller than it actually is.
It depends on what sort of looks you want, and how much you are willing to sacrifice in terms of performance. The 17" Heliums weigh 17 lbs on its own, compared to the 15" which are only 10lbs.

bigsky2
11-21-2006, 04:43 PM
Konig Feathers
15x6.5" 4x100 +38mm offset - 13lbs
16x7" 4x100 +40mm offset - 15lbs
Confirmed colours: Gold, Gloss Black
I'm confident there will be the standard Silver, and perhaps a gunmetal or bronze variant.
